Standard for Lessons 6-7: 8.EE.7 Solve real-world and mathematical problems by writing and solving equations and inequalities in one variable. ▪ Recognize linear equations in one variable as having one solution, infinitely many solutions, or no solutions. Standard for Lessons 1-9, A1-M1-L14: 8.EE.7 Solve real-world and mathematical problems by writing and solving equations and inequalities in one variable. ▪ Solve linear equations and inequalities including multi-step equations and inequalities with the same variable on both sides. Standard for Lessons 24-30: 8.EE.8 Analyze and solve a system of two linear equations in two variables in slope-intercept form.
▪ Understand that solutions to a system of two linear equations correspond to the points of intersection of their graphs
because the point of intersection satisfies both equations simultaneously. ▪ Solve real-world and mathematical problems leading to systems of linear equations by graphing the equations. Solve simple cases by inspection. Previous Grade Standards: 6.EE.5, 7.EE.4a |

Pythagorean Triples: legs a and b, and hypotenuse c are all natural numbers.
Here are 16 Pythagorean triples with c<100:
(3, 4, 5), (5, 12, 13), (8, 15, 17), (7, 24, 25), (20, 21, 29), (12, 35, 37), (9, 40, 41), (28, 45, 53), (11, 60, 61),
(16, 63, 65), (33, 56, 65), (48, 55, 73), (13, 84, 85), (36, 77, 85), (39, 80, 89), and (65, 72, 97)
Note: (6, 8, 10) is not included, as it is the same ratio as (3, 4, 5).
